.pf-arome-featproduct{--thumb-width: 102px;--thumb-height: 116px;--thumb-gap: 14px;--thumb-border: 2px;--thumb-border-color: #2e2e2e;--thumb-border-radius: 6px;--slider-image-radius: 12px;--slider-image-ratio: 1/1;--slider-image-lthumb-ratio: 57/64;--slider-grid-image-ratio: 57/64;font-family:var(--font-gilroy);padding:42px 0 100px;background:#fff}.pf-arome-featproduct .pfZoomArea .pfZoomImg{--zoom-x: 0%;--zoom-y: 0%;width:100%;height:100%;object-fit:cover}.pf-arome-featproduct .pfZoomArea:after{display:block;content:"";width:100%;height:100%;background-color:#fafafa;background-image:var(--url);background-size:200%;background-position:var(--zoom-x) var(--zoom-y);position:absolute;top:0;left:0;opacity:0;visibility:hidden;z-index:99;transition:opacity .3s,background-position .15s ease}.pf-arome-featproduct .pfZoomArea:hover:after{opacity:1;visibility:visible}.pf-arome-featproduct img{display:block}.pf-arome-featproduct button{cursor:pointer;font-family:inherit}.pf-arome-featproduct button *{cursor:inherit}.pf-arome-featproduct .pf-featproduct-body{--gap: 48px;--leftWidth: 60%;display:flex;align-items:flex-start;justify-content:space-between;gap:var(--gap)}.pf-arome-featproduct .pf-featproduct-left{width:var(--leftWidth);max-width:700px}.pf-arome-featproduct .pf-pdetails-imgbox>*{display:none}.pf-arome-featproduct [data-variant=grid] .pf-pdetails-grid-wrapper{display:block}.pf-arome-featproduct .pf-pdetails-grid{display:grid;grid-template-columns:1fr 1fr;gap:16px}.pf-arome-featproduct .pf-pdetails-grid-img{display:block;width:100%;aspect-ratio:var(--slider-grid-image-ratio);border-radius:var(--slider-image-radius);overflow:hidden;border:1px solid #f0f0f0;background:#fff}.pf-arome-featproduct [data-variant^=slider] .pf-prodslider-wrapper{display:block;position:relative}.pf-arome-featproduct .pf-prodslider{width:100%;max-width:100%;aspect-ratio:var(--slider-image-ratio);border-radius:var(--slider-image-radius);overflow:hidden;border:2px solid #f7f9f7;background:#fafafa}.pf-arome-featproduct [data-variant=slider-thumb-left] .pf-prodslider{aspect-ratio:var(--slider-image-lthumb-ratio)}.pf-arome-featproduct .pf-prodslider-img{width:100%;height:100%;position:relative}.pf-arome-featproduct .pf-prodslider-img img{width:100%;height:100%;object-fit:cover}.pf-arome-featproduct .pf-prodslider-img .pf-product-badge{position:absolute;top:22px;left:24px;font-size:10px;line-height:1.25;font-weight:600;text-transform:uppercase;letter-spacing:.5px;color:#fff;padding:8px 14px;border-radius:3px;background:#d27e6c}.pf-arome-featproduct .pf-prodslider-next,.pf-arome-featproduct .pf-prodslider-prev{position:absolute;top:50%;transform:translateY(-50%);cursor:pointer;z-index:99;background:#fff;border:1px solid #dddad6;border-radius:50%;width:40px;height:40px;display:flex;justify-content:center;align-items:center}.pf-arome-featproduct [data-variant^=slider-thumb] .pf-prodslider-next,.pf-arome-featproduct [data-variant^=slider-thumb] .pf-prodslider-prev{display:none}.pf-arome-featproduct .pf-prodslider-next{right:20px}.pf-arome-featproduct .pf-prodslider-prev{left:20px}.pf-arome-featproduct .pf-prodslider-next svg,.pf-arome-featproduct .pf-prodslider-prev svg{width:16px}.pf-arome-featproduct .pf-prodslider-next *,.pf-arome-featproduct .pf-prodslider-prev *{cursor:pointer}.pf-arome-featproduct .pf-prodslider-next.swiper-button-disabled,.pf-arome-featproduct .pf-prodslider-prev.swiper-button-disabled{opacity:.5}.pf-arome-featproduct [data-variant^=slider-thumb] .pf-prodslider-bottom{display:block;width:100%;margin-top:12px;position:relative}.pf-arome-featproduct .pf-pdetails-imgbox[data-variant=slider-thumb-left]{position:relative}.pf-arome-featproduct .pf-pdetails-imgbox[data-variant=slider-thumb-left] .pf-prodslider-wrapper{max-width:calc(100% - var(--thumb-width) - var(--thumb-gap));margin-left:auto}.pf-arome-featproduct [data-variant=slider-thumb-left] .pf-prodslider-bottom{max-width:calc(var(--thumb-width) + 5px);height:100%;position:absolute;top:0;left:0;margin-top:0!important}.pf-arome-featproduct [data-variant=slider-thumb-left] .pf-prodslider-bthumbs{width:100%;height:100%}.pf-arome-featproduct .pf-prodslider-bthumbs .swiper-slide{width:var(--thumb-width);height:var(--thumb-height)}.pf-arome-featproduct .pf-prodslider-bthumb{width:100%;height:100%;opacity:.75;border-radius:var(--thumb-border-radius);border:1px solid #e5e5e5;overflow:hidden;transition:color .3s ease}.pf-arome-featproduct .swiper-slide.swiper-slide-thumb-active .pf-prodslider-bthumb{opacity:1;border-width:var(--thumb-border);border-color:var(--thumb-border-color)}.pf-arome-featproduct .pf-prodslider-bthumb *{cursor:pointer}.pf-arome-featproduct .pf-prodslider-bt-prev,.pf-arome-featproduct .pf-prodslider-bt-next{position:absolute;top:50%;transform:translateY(-50%);cursor:pointer;z-index:99;width:32px;height:100%;display:flex;justify-content:center;align-items:center;background:#00000080;transition:.3s ease}.pf-arome-featproduct .pf-prodslider-bt-prev{left:0}.pf-arome-featproduct .pf-prodslider-bt-next{right:0}.pf-arome-featproduct [data-variant=slider-thumb-left] .pf-prodslider-bt-prev{top:0;transform:translateY(0);height:32px;width:100%}.pf-arome-featproduct [data-variant=slider-thumb-left] .pf-prodslider-bt-prev svg{transform:rotate(90deg)}.pf-arome-featproduct [data-variant=slider-thumb-left] .pf-prodslider-bt-next{top:auto;bottom:0;transform:translateY(0);height:32px;width:100%}.pf-arome-featproduct [data-variant=slider-thumb-left] .pf-prodslider-bt-next svg{transform:rotate(90deg)}.pf-arome-featproduct .pf-prodslider-bt-prev *,.pf-arome-featproduct .pf-prodslider-bt-next *{color:#fff;cursor:pointer}.pf-arome-featproduct .pf-prodslider-bt-prev.swiper-button-disabled,.pf-arome-featproduct .pf-prodslider-bt-next.swiper-button-disabled{opacity:0;visibility:hidden}.pf-arome-featproduct .pf-prodslider-pagination{position:absolute;bottom:28px;left:50%;transform:translate(-50%);z-index:99;width:fit-content;max-width:90%;display:flex;align-items:center;justify-content:center;flex-wrap:wrap;gap:10px 4px}.pf-arome-featproduct .pf-prodslider-pagination .swiper-pagination-bullet{width:28px;height:4px;background:#e5e7eb;border-radius:6px;transition:.3s ease;opacity:1}.pf-arome-featproduct .pf-prodslider-pagination .swiper-pagination-bullet-active{background:#9da4ae;opacity:.6}.pf-arome-featproduct .pf-product-right{width:calc(100% - var(--gap) - var(--leftWidth))}.pf-arome-featproduct .pf-product-content{width:100%}@media screen and (max-width: 991px){.pf-arome-featproduct .pf-featproduct-body{flex-direction:column}.pf-arome-featproduct .pf-featproduct-left,.pf-arome-featproduct .pf-product-right{width:100%}}@media screen and (max-width: 575px){.pf-arome-featproduct{--thumb-width: 80px;--thumb-height: 90px}.pf-arome-featproduct .pf-pdetails-grid{gap:12px}}@media screen and (max-width: 480px){.pf-arome-featproduct{--thumb-width: 62px;--thumb-height: 66px;--slider-image-lthumb-ratio: 26/38}.pf-arome-featproduct .pf-featproduct-body{--gap: 38px}.pf-arome-featproduct .pf-prodslider-img .pf-product-badge{top:10px;left:10px}.pf-arome-featproduct{padding:50px 0}}
/*# sourceMappingURL=/cdn/shop/t/8/assets/pf-product-custom.css.map */
